jQuery中的input hiden是一种隐藏的表单元素,其在页面中不可见。它的作用是存储数据,以便在提交表单时将这些数据发送到服务器。
在HTML中,input hiden的类型为“hidden”,并且没有任何显示的标记。它可以通过jQuery选择器来选取,以便操作、修改和读取其值。
//通过ID选取input hiden var hiddenInput = $('#myHiddenInput'); //设置input hiden的值 hiddenInput.val("Hello World"); //读取input hiden的值 var hiddenValue = hiddenInput.val();
input hiden常见的使用场景是在表单中存储一些额外的数据。例如,当用户提交一个订单时,需要将产品ID和数量等信息发送到服务器。此时,可以将这些信息存储在input hiden中,并将其值设为JSON格式的字符串。
//将对象转化为JSON字符串并赋值给input hiden var orderData = { productId: 12345, quantity: 2, totalPrice: 99.99 }; hiddenInput.val(JSON.stringify(orderData));
在服务器端,可以使用相应的解析方法解析JSON字符串,并获取所需的数据。这种做法可以减少表单中输入框的数量,使用户操作更加方便,并提升数据安全性,防止恶意修改表单数据。
总之,input hiden是一种简单有效的数据存储方式,可以方便地在表单中传递、存储和获取数据。它是jQuery中常用的表单元素之一,开发者应该熟练掌握其用法及应用场景。